Researchers have developed two new heat resistant materials, tantalum carbide (TaC) or tantalum carbonate (HaC), capable of withstanding temperatures as high 4,000 degC.

A research team from Imperial College London found that tantalum carbide's melting point has also set a new material record. These two materials are capable of withstanding temperatures up to 4000 deg C. They could be used for more extreme environments.

These two ceramics have excellent heat resistance. Due to their ability to resist extreme conditions, these materials could find applications in high-speed rockets and nuclear reactors with ultra-heated fuel cladding. It is not yet known if the two ceramics TaC and HfC can withstand extreme environments.

The researchers have developed a new technology for extreme heating that tests the heat resistance of TaC, HfC, and mixtures. The researchers were able to determine, using this technique the melting point for both the TaC element and HfC mixture. The study has been published in Scientific Reports.

The melting point for the mixture (Ta0.8H2O20C), which was 3905 degrees C, was the same as the previous study. However, the melting points themselves were higher - TaC at 3768 degrees C and HfC at 3958 degrees C.

The researchers stated that the appearance of these two materials would pave way for the next generation hypersonic planes. The future spacecraft could be faster than before.

Tantalum hafnium carbide uses:
Tantalum carburide is used as an additive in powder metalworking, cutting tools and fine ceramics. It can also be found in hard wear-resistant alloys tools, tools and molds. The golden yellow color of the sintered tantalum carbide body can be used for watch ornaments.

Hafnium carbide is ideal for rocket nozzles. Also, it can be used to make a nose cone on reentry atmospheric rockets. It's used in ceramics, among other industries.
